"Sometimes I let myself go. I didn't eat badly, but maybe I didn't eat as well as I should have.
We fought, we argued
... And one day on a trip my mind clicked. If I wanted to be a professional I had to be more mature and have respect for where I am".
In
an interview
with this newspaper in May of this year, just before the
Champions League
final ,
Fede Valverde
explained the moment in which his career changed.
The '
Little Bird
', who in the pandemic "had not done things as a Real Madrid professional should do", stood against the mirror and assumed his mistakes.
Four months later, the little bird is "
a falcon
", as they joke in the locker room, he assisted the
Decimocuarta
goal and has become
Real Madrid's Passion
, the soul of an undefeated team this season thanks, in a big way measure, to the performances of the Uruguayan.
He has
three goals and two assists
in eight games and is on his way to destroying the figures he had scored so far in Chamartín:
6 goals and 8 assists between 18-19 and 21-22
.
"I have already told him that
if he does not reach ten goals he will tear up my coaching card
. He has a stone in his foot," Carlo Ancelotti, a Valverde lover, commented yesterday.
"
We have a bet
, yes...", joked the footballer.
The coach has been fundamental in the growth of the young midfielder.
He has given him
the freedom and space
that his game demanded and the confidence that his head needed, and the Uruguayan has responded by beating the
Bernabéu
in every race.
Yesterday, in the mixed zone after the match against
Leipzig
, the earth was still attached to the kit.
He clashed throughout the game with the rival left-back, the German
David Raum
, and their confrontation ended with Valverde ordering him to shut up after the 1-0.
Before, the Leipzig defender had celebrated a good defense against him in the face of the Uruguayan.
The celebration of the goal, with the fists in front and the arms shaken, is already a trademark of the house.
He did it in Paris and in each agonizing goal for Madrid to win an important game.
A passion that spreads to the stands and his teammates: "
He is shy
, but when he plays he puts his soul like a leader", say those who know him best.
He had soccer blood since he was a child, when he dreamed "that an entire stadium with white shirts was yelling at me", but maturity has found it with fatherhood and the pandemic.
The first, personified in her son 'Beni', which has made him see "that
I don't exist, it's everything for him
".
The second, in the 'click' that arrived at the beginning of 2021, after overcoming several muscle injuries that did not allow him to start regularly.
Undisputed in 2022
At that time he also began to work with a 'coach' who helped him, according to those closest to him, to listen more to the people around him, including his technicians and physiotherapists in Madrid.
A necessary change that has resulted in his football explosion in Chamartín.
Since February of this year he has been a starter in 22 of 27 games and has appeared in the starting eleven in all Champions League games since the second leg against PSG in the round of 16 last year.
"I started with a coach because I told myself:
I have to change. I'm not going to let go of this opportunity
," he told EL MUNDO.
His end of the season has convinced (even more so) Madrid to put the non-transferable sign on him.
Several
Premier League
teams , such as
Liverpool
, have tried to knock on his door, but the Uruguayan's agents have refused the request.
They do not even want to negotiate despite the blank checks, aware of Valverde's desire to become captain of the Madrid team.
"
He will be a leader
", repeats Ancelotti.
His versatility, being able to play in the center of the field or as a right winger, and the new virtue of the goal make him the central axis of Madrid in the present and in the future.
Transfermarket
places him as the 24th player with the highest market value (70 million) tied with
Joao Félix or Sadio Mané
, second in Madrid after
Vinicius
(100) and third in LaLiga after
Pedri
(80).
But his value goes beyond numbers.
